“TELANGANA IS NOT A POLITICAL BUT AN ISSUE OF SOCIAL JUSTICE”: SIO President

by | Mar 14, 2011

“Telangana is not a political but an issue of social justice”, proclaimed Mohd. Azharuddin, President, Student Islamic Organisation of India (SIO). He was addressing the students and dignitaries at the convention held for formation of Students’ Solidarity Committee for a Separate Telangana at the Jawaharlal Nehru University, New Delhi.

He said that the rights of the citizens in this country are violated on the basis of various reasons, be it linguistic, religious, etc. He assured the strength of the students by saying, “the Students’ Solidarity Committee for a Separate Telangana is revival of student activism and it should be continued till the socio-political scenario is not changed.

Quoting history and various instances he pointed at the failure of the Union and the State governments to implement the ‘Gentleman Agreement’. He concluded by saying, “we do not need options, we need a solution”, reiterating that the a separate state of Telangana is the solution.
